What is the Arkansas Individual Income Tax Return 2002?
The Arkansas Individual Income Tax Return 2002, also known as the AR1000 form, is essential for residents of Arkansas to report their annual income. This form serves the crucial role of facilitating the calculation of state tax obligations based on reported income. It is imperative that taxpayers sign the form to validate the accuracy of the information provided. A signed return is a formal declaration and carries legal implications.
This state tax form is instrumental in ensuring compliance with Arkansas state tax regulations, making it a vital part of financial planning for residents.

Who is eligible to use the Arkansas Individual Income Tax Return 2002 form?
Arkansas residents who earned income in 2002 and need to report their earnings and taxes to the state can use this form. It's crucial for all taxpayers who meet the income thresholds established by the state.
What is the deadline for submitting this form?
The deadline for filing the Arkansas Individual Income Tax Return for the 2002 tax year is typically April 15, 2003. However, if you filed an extension, ensure to check for modified deadlines.
What methods are available for submitting the Arkansas tax return?
You can submit your Arkansas Individual Income Tax Return either by mail or electronically if allowed. If submitting by mail, ensure you send it to the correct address provided by the Arkansas Department of Finance and Administration.
What supporting documents do I need when filing this return?
You'll need to attach relevant income statements, such as W-2 forms and 1099s, along with any documents that support deductions or credits you are claiming. Keeping these records handy can simplify your filing process.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the Arkansas tax form?
Some common mistakes include incorrect Social Security numbers, missed signatures, and arithmetic errors in reporting income and calculating taxes owed. Always double-check your entries before submission.
How long does it take to process my Arkansas Individual Income Tax Return?
Processing times can vary, but typically it may take four to six weeks for the Arkansas Department of Finance and Administration to process individual returns, depending on the volume of submissions.
What should I do if I find an error after submitting my tax return?
If you discover an error, you should file an amended return to correct the mistake. Make sure to check the Arkansas tax authority's website for the specific process and forms needed for amendments.
